为了账号安全,请及时绑定邮箱和手机立即绑定

求问声明var i 的意义

 i=setTimeout("startCount()",1000);  为什么有这一句啊 

能不能直接写setTimeout("startCount()",1000); 去掉 var i和前面的i=

正在回答

2 回答

因为本题中stopCount()中会调用i;也就是clearTimeout(i);

声明变量是为了后面的函数便于调用

0 回复 有任何疑惑可以回复我~

去掉了就没用参数存放settimeout

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

求问声明var i 的意义

我要回答 关注问题
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号